The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ide
The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) is a worldwide acknowledged English proficiency test created to examine the language capabilities of non-native English speakers who want to study, work, or migrate to English-speaking countries. Given that its creation in 1989, IELTS has turned into one of the most popular and highly regarded language certifications on the planet, accepted by over 10,000 organizations in more than 140 countries. What is the IELTS Certificate?

It is jointly managed by the British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. The test is available in two formats: Academic and General Training. The Academic format appropriates for those requesting greater education or expert registration, while the General Training format is developed for those who are moving to an English-speaking nation or requesting secondary education, training programs, or work experience.
Structure of the IELTS Test
The IELTS test is divided into 4 areas, each designed to assess a particular language skill:
Listening (30 minutes)
- The listening section consists of four tape-recorded texts, varying from a discussion between 2 individuals to a monologue on an academic subject.
- Prospects respond to a series of concerns based upon what they hear, consisting of multiple-choice, matching, and short-answer concerns.
Checking out (60 minutes)
- The reading area consists of 3 long texts, which may be descriptive, factual, or discursive.
- Texts are taken from books, newspapers, magazines, and other sources, and candidates are required to respond to 40 concerns, which might include multiple-choice, recognizing info, and summarizing.
Writing (60 minutes)
- The writing area consists of two tasks:
- Task 1 (20 minutes): For the Academic format, prospects need to explain a graph, chart, table, or diagram. For the General Training format, prospects need to compose a letter.
- Task 2 (40 minutes): Candidates need to write an essay in action to a perspective, argument, or problem.

Speaking (11-14 minutes)
- The speaking area is a face-to-face interview with a licensed examiner.
- It is divided into three parts:
- Part 1 (4-5 minutes): General concerns about the candidate's life, interests, and experiences.
- Part 2 (3-4 minutes): The candidate is given a subject and has one minute to prepare before promoting one to two minutes.
- Part 3 (4-5 minutes): A discussion on the subject from Part 2, where the inspector asks more abstract and complicated questions.
Scoring and Results
The IELTS test is scored on a scale from 0 to 9, with 9 being the highest. Each area (listening, reading, composing, and speaking) is scored individually, and the general band score is the average of these 4 ratings. Ball games are reported in half bands, other than for the total band score, which is reported to the closest entire or half band.
- Band 9: Expert user
- Band 8: Very good user
- Band 7: Good user
- Band 6: Competent user
- Band 5: Modest user
- Band 4: Limited user
- Band 3: Extremely limited user
- Band 2: Intermittent user
- Band 1: Non-user
- Band 0: Did not attempt the test
Candidates typically get their results within 13 days of taking the test. The results are valid for 2 years, although some institutions might accept older scores if the prospect can provide proof that their language skills have not declined.

Frequently asked questions About the IELTS Certificate
Q1: How do I register for the IELTS test?
- You can sign up for the IELTS test online through the main IELTS website or at a local test center. The procedure involves selecting a test date, paying the registration charge, and providing individual information.
Q2: How much does the IELTS test expense?
- The cost of the IELTS test differs by nation and test center. Typically, the fee varies from ₤ 200 to ₤ 250 GBP. It is essential to inspect the specific cost in your area.
Q3: Can I retake the IELTS test if I am not pleased with my score?
- Yes, you can retake the IELTS test as many times as you need. However, it is advisable to await a sensible duration and use the time to enhance your skills and prepare better.
Q4: What is the difference in between the Academic and General Training formats?
- The Academic format is geared towards prospects who want to study at a university or professional institution, while the General Training format is developed for those who are moving to an English-speaking country or looking for non-academic training or work experience.
Q5: How long are IELTS ratings valid?

Q6: Can I cancel my test?
- Yes, you can cancel your test, however you should do so at least five weeks before the test date to get a refund. Cancellations made after this duration are not eligible for a refund.
Q7: What if I need unique accommodations due to an impairment?
- IELTS offers special lodgings for candidates with specials needs, including prolonged time, large print materials, and extra support. You must contact your test center to discuss your particular requirements.
Q8: What happens if I miss my test?
- If you miss your test without prior notification, you will not be qualified for a refund. In cases of genuine emergency situations, you ought to contact the test center as soon as possible to explain the circumstance.
